Introduction While getting an Apostille for legal documents is often simple, several usual problems can arise that might create delays or problems. This short article will certainly check out these issues and give ideas on how to prevent them.

1. Disqualified Documents Not all legal documents can be Apostilled. As an example, personal files such as personal letters or contracts not released by a public authority might not qualify. Constantly verify that the record is eligible prior to submitting it for Apostille.

3. Incorrect Authority for Entry Most of the times, Apostilles for legal records are released by the Assistant of State or a Ministry of Foreign Affairs. Sending your files to the wrong authority can result in delays. Verify the appropriate workplace before entry.

4. Insufficient Paperwork Ensure that you include all required sustaining documents when making an application for an Apostille. Missing recognition, proof of residency, or other required documents can trigger hold-ups. Verify the list of demands for your jurisdiction beforehand.
